The Dictators of Indonesia: Leadership Lessons for Business Companies

Indonesia has had its fair share of dictators throughout its history, with names like Sukarno and Suharto dominating the country's political landscape for decades. While the actions of these dictators have often been shrouded in controversy and human rights abuses, there are still valuable leadership lessons that can be drawn from their reigns - even for business companies. One of the key traits of dictators is their strong leadership style. They are often known for their authoritarian rule, making decisions swiftly and with little regard for dissenting opinions. While this may not be suitable for a democratic society, in the business world, having a strong leader who can make tough decisions can be crucial for driving the company forward. Another common characteristic of dictators is their ability to instill fear and loyalty among their followers. While fear tactics are not recommended in a business setting, inspiring loyalty and dedication among employees can lead to improved productivity and a more cohesive team. By showing confidence in their leadership and vision, dictators were able to rally support and maintain control over their regime - a lesson that business leaders can adapt to build a strong company culture. Additionally, dictators were often adept at manipulating public opinion and controlling the flow of information. While dishonesty and propaganda have no place in ethical business practices, the importance of effective communication cannot be understated. Business leaders can learn from dictators' skill in crafting a narrative and shaping perceptions to influence stakeholders and market their products or services effectively. Despite the negative connotations associated with dictators, there are valuable leadership lessons that can be gleaned from studying their methods. By understanding the characteristics that enabled dictators to maintain power, business leaders can adapt and apply these lessons to improve their own leadership skills and drive success within their companies. In conclusion, while the reign of dictators in Indonesia may be a dark chapter in the country's history, there are still relevant leadership lessons that can be extracted and applied in the context of business companies. Leaders can learn from the strong leadership style, ability to inspire loyalty, and effective communication strategies employed by dictators to navigate challenges and drive success within their organizations.
